10 Pfennigs - Oppenau ND
| Iron | 2.5 g | 20.2 mm |
| Issuer | City of Oppenau (Federal state of Baden) |
|---|---|
| Type | Standard circulation coin |
| Value | 10 Pfennigs (10 Pfennige) (0.10) |
| Currency | Mark (1914-1924) |
| Composition | Iron |
| Weight | 2.5 g |
| Diameter | 20.2 mm |
| Thickness | 1.2 mm |
| Shape | Round with a round hole (Hole 2 mm) |
| Technique | Milled |
| Orientation | Medal alignment ↑↑ |
| Demonetized | Yes |
| Updated | 2024-10-04 |
| Numista | N#320000 |

Interesting fact
The 10 Pfennigs - Oppenau ND coin was minted during a time when Germany was going through a period of hyperinflation, known as the "Inflation of the 1920s." During this time, the value of the German mark dropped significantly, and the cost of living increased dramatically. As a result, many Germans turned to alternative forms of currency, such as local currencies like the Oppenau Pfennig, to stabilize their financial situation. The 10 Pfennigs - Oppenau ND coin is a tangible reminder of this tumultuous period in German history.
